Angela Johnson – Teachers College Record, 2024
Background or Context: Dual language education aims to foster the development of bilingualism, biliteracy, sociocultural competence, and academic skills in all school subjects. Early correlational research suggests that participation in dual language education is associated with higher achievement. Recent studies leveraged more comprehensive sets…

Angela Johnson; Megan Kuhfeld; Jim Soland – Society for Research on Educational Effectiveness, 2022
Background/Context: Increasing evidence suggests a connection between racial differences in rates of exclusionary discipline (suspensions/expulsions) and academic achievement by (Losen & Martinez, 2020; Reardon et al., 2018). Black students receive out-of-school suspensions and expulsions at disproportionately higher rates, which is associated…

Megan Kuhfeld; Beth Tarasawa; Angela Johnson; Erik Ruzek; Karyn Lewis – NWEA, 2020
In our report, "Learning during COVID-19: Initial findings on students' reading and math achievement and growth," we examine how school shutdowns impacted student achievement at the start of the 2020-21 school year. Using data from schools all over the country, we've built these visualizations to explore three key questions: (1) How have…
